webfact Posted May 1, 2021 Share Posted May 1, 2021 By Thai PBS World’s General Desk All 16 million vulnerable people will be the first in line when Thailand launches free nationwide vaccinations for residents next month. Meanwhile, appointments for jabs can be made in advance from today via the Mor Prom account on the Line mobile application. Seniors and people suffering from a certain chronic condition will receive priority vaccination in a bid to minimise casualties, said Dr Sopon Mekthon, vice minister for public health and chair of the COVID-19 vaccine management committee. More than half of the people in Thailand who have died from the virus were elderly or had underlying health conditions, he explained.
